Step-by-step explanation:
6(1+n)=8n-3(n-7)
Distribute
6 +6n = 8n -3n +21
Combine like terms
6+6n = 5n +21
Subtract 5n from each side
6+6n-5n = 5n-5n +21
6 +n = 21
Subtract 6 from each side
6-6+n = 21-6
n = 15
